Lake Talquin

Deep, stump-filled 1927 hydropower reservoir — a nationally known black-crappie factory whose channel-edge timber also grows the Big Bend's biggest largemouth.
Florida~8,800 acresMAX DEPTH 40 FTCLARITY STAINED — TANNIC RIVER-FED RESERVOIR; LOCAL GUIDES DESCRIBE THE WATER AS 'ALWAYS STAINED'

Species

largemouth bass · black crappie (10-inch minimum, nationally known fishery) · bluegill · redear sunfish · white bass · striped bass · channel catfish · chain pickerel
